The Opportunity

We are currently recruiting for a Control Systems Design Engineer to join a well–established and market–leading engineering business within the controls and automation sector. This is a fantastic opportunity to join a fast–paced, technically advanced environment, working on bespoke electrical control system designs and automation solutions.

The Role

As a Control Systems Design Engineer, you will be responsible for producing high–quality electrical designs and supporting projects from concept through to commissioning. Key responsibilities include:

  • Producing schematic designs for client approval using Eplan and AutoCAD Electrical
  • Creating full supporting documentation for manufacture and client requirements
  • Liaising with clients and suppliers to deliver cost–effective and efficient designs
  • Ensuring all designs meet current legislation, safety standards, and best practice
  • Working with PLCs, HMIs, VSDs and intelligent control systems
  • Supporting site commissioning and providing technical support (internal and external)
  • Assisting with telemetry systems and network integration
  • Maintaining strong client relationships

About You

To be successful in this role, you will ideally have:

  • Experience in a similar control systems or electrical design role
  • Knowledge of PLC programming, system integration, and panel design
  • Experience with SCADA, telemetry, and industrial networks
  • Understanding of VSDs and soft start technology
  • Strong knowledge of electrical standards and compliance

Qualifications:

BTEC / ONC / HNC / Degree in Electrical Engineering (or equivalent)
